My hair is really fine. I have a lot of it, but it's really fine. Daily teasing and hairspraying at the roots causes breakage, so I thought I'd give this backcomb in a bottle a try. I love the bigsexyhair products, so was worth a shot. I really like it! It's taken me a week or so to get the hang of it, but I'm glad I purchased. I just lift my hair at the roots where I would have originally teased it, spray the backcomb in a bottle towards the roots, and then let the hair fall over where I just sprayed. After repeating that for all areas I would have normally teased, I manipulate the hair with my fingers (I dont comb it again) and it really does add quite a bit of volume! And, if it starts falling flat, I can fluff my hair at the roots throughout the day and it stays much better! I said it's taken me a week to get the hang of it because it's easy to overspray and be left with a sticky mess. A little spray goes a long way. (I didn't mean for that to rhyme). Also, I purchased this on amazon for nearly half the price of Ulta.

One thing I learned about at the Oscar party is Viggle. Ever heard of it? It's like Shazam in that you press it and hold it up to the television so it knows what you're watching.. but... you get POINTS for shows. After so many points, you get free stuff.. like Sephora gift cards, etc! Whoa! I was Viggling everything I could that night. (totally just made "viggle" into a verb- ha)! You don't even have to watch the whole show... just check in and you can change the station. Hello addictive.
